New York, NY: New York, New Haven and Hartford Railroad Company and The United Gas Improvement Company, 1906. 71 pages. The Agreement, with the printed attestations of C.S. Mellen, President of the railroad and Thomas Dolan, the President of the gas company, is followed by several Exhibits: Lease of the Union Railroad Co. to the Rhode Island Co.; Lease of the Pawtucket Street Railway Co. to the Rhode Island Co.; Lease of the Rhode Island Suburban Railway Co. to the Rhode Island Co.; also with receipt-notice of the Colonial Trust Co. for various securities and a letter from the United Gas Co. President concerning these propositions and lease arrangements. Approx. 6" x 9 1/8" size; stapled printed paper covers. Spine worn a little; old spindle-hole at top left margin; contents clean in very good condition.. First Edition. Soft Cover. Very Good.
